I have come across a service medal for the Tobruk siege 1941 the name on the medal is for a J Watson, it has a brown ribbon with red and blue stripes on, this service medal was found in a block of flats currently being demolished on the Wirral, I would like to pass this on to any surviving family member if possable can any one help please
A very honourable thing you're trying to do,
Its not an official medal and was issued by the Rats of Tobruk association in 1977, so tracking them down may help.
